by Paul the Silentiary (d. 575?80)

eἶdon ἐgὼ pothéontas: ὑp᾽ ἀtlī́toio dὲ...
Language: Greek (Ελληνικά) 
eἶdon ἐgὼ pothéontas: ὑp᾽ ἀtlī́toio dὲ lýssīs
dīrὸn ἐn ἀllī́lois cheílea pīxámenoi,
oὐ kóron eἶchon ἔrōtos ἀfeidéos: ἱémenoi dé,
eἰ thémis, ἀllī́lōn dýmenai ἐs kradíīn,
ἀmfasíīs ὅson ὅsson ὑpeprī́ynon ἀnágkīn,
ἀllī́lōn malakoῖs fáresin ἑssámenoi.
kaὶ ῥ᾽ ὁ mὲn ἦn Ἀchilῆi paneíkelos, oἷos ἐkeῖnos
tῶn Lykomīdeíōn ἔndon ἔīn thalámōn
koýrī d᾽ ἀrgyféīs ἐpigoynídos ἄchri chitῶna
zōsaménī, Foívīs eἶdos ἀpeplásato.
kaὶ pálin ἠrī́reisto tὰ cheílea: gyiovóron gὰr
eἶchon ἀlōfī́toy limὸn ἐrōmaníīs.
ῥeῖá tis ἡmerídos steléchī dýo sýmploka lýsei,
streptá, polychroníῳ plégmati symfyéa,
ἢ keínoys ῾filéontas, ὑp᾽ ἀntipóroisὶ t᾽ ἀgostoῖs
ὑgrὰ periplégdīn ἅpsea dīsaménoys.
trὶs mákar, ὃs toíoisi, fílī, desmoῖsin ἑlíchthī,
trὶs mákar: ἀll᾽ ἡmeῖs ἄndicha kaiómetha.
